Lawsuit alleges bias in marijuana licensing in NV

Bidders who were denied marijuana licenses are bringing their case to court this morning. A preliminary hearing for their lawsuit against the State of Nevada is scheduled for 9 a.m. The plaintiffs say the state is biased in the way it hands out licenses to sell marijuana. Attorneys for the bidders say they want to freeze a new wave of licenses from being approved until their case is heard.
